Alaskan Cruise Make and Takes! NEW 2011-2012 IN Colors!

Make and Takes from the Stampin' Up Alaskan Cruise!  We were so lucky to get our In Color Inks and Papers as a gift from Stampin' Up!
We got our packets on the Cruise but I was really dizzy that day so just took mine home. Here it is, one month later and I am finally making them. Nothing like crafting to make you feel better!
At first I was not sure how I felt about our NEW 2011-2012 IN Colors but after working with them, I am in LOVE with them!
Here are some samples:

Amazing Fold Card

Pinwheel Card



Just for Fun Mini Album but I made a card instead




And a left over little Scrappy Card. I can't wait to get some of the In Color Designer Series Paper so I can add more layers to this card!



Aren't these colors so YUMMY! They really go well together. The nice thing is they will be in for 2 years starting July 1st!

New In Colors:
Pool Party
Calypso Coral
Lucky Limemade
Wisteria Wonder
Island Indigo

Now aren't those fun names!!
